Live casino is a type of online gambling that provides players with the chance to play games with an actual dealer or croupier. These games are usually broadcast in HD, and players can interact with the dealers via a chat feature. This makes the experience more immersive and exciting, and it also allows players to win real money. In order to offer a realistic gambling experience, the best live casinos utilize advanced hardware and software technologies. These include high-definition cameras that capture the action from multiple angles and send it to players’ devices in real time. They also use special gaming software that optimizes video quality and minimizes latency. In addition, the software can even detect when a player is making mistakes or changing their bets.

A good live casino online will have a wide selection of games, including classic favorites like blackjack and roulette. Some of them will have a few poker-style games as well, such as three card poker and Ultimate Texas Hold’em. These games have a higher RTP rate than most other live casino games, so they are worth trying out if you have the time.

When choosing a live casino, make sure it is licensed and offers fair play. Moreover, it should be regulated by recognized gaming authorities and adhere to strict industry standards. Besides, look for user reviews and testimonials to get an idea of the quality of service. Lastly, always prioritize safety and security and stick to your budget.
